mend·ing /ˈmendiNG/ Verb. Mend, repair, patch, rebuild mean to put into good order something that is injured, damaged, or defective. Mending implies making whole or sound something broken, torn, or injured. ***** After breaking up with her long-term boyfriend, Aleyah Lavelle de Vera was devastated. So she agrees to go to a club with her friend to drink her pain away. There, she meets Wriegller Valmorida, the man who was dumped by her girlfriend. After always coincidentally crossing paths with him, they get drawn to each other. Two broken people trying to build each other, will they successfully mend each other's shattered heart?
